ABOUT US
Established in 1965, The Dental Centre has been a trusted part of the community for decades. Originally founded by Mr. Willie Burns on Gladstone Road, the practice relocated in 1991 to a more central and convenient location near Saltcoats train station. In 1998, Mr. Andrew Hutchison, who had joined as an Associate in 1983, took over the practice and led it until his retirement in March 2018. Today, The Dental Centre is proudly led by Principal Dentist Mrs. Preeti Arora, continuing its legacy of exceptional dental care.

Cosmetic Dentistry
Unlike general dentistry, cosmetic services are geared towards improving the appearance of your teeth rather than just patching them up: consider cosmetic dentistry to be a makeover for your teeth. Although the primary goal is to improve your smile, many cosmetic dentistry services also improve the health and durability of your teeth. Cosmetic dentistry may be as simple as replacing one filling on a front tooth right through to reconstructing your whole smile.

IMPLANT Dentistry
The best way to replace missing teeth is to get dental implants where a replacement like a crown, bridge, or denture (full/partial, or permanent/removable) can be fitted.
A dental implant is a screw surgically placed by your dentist into the jaw bone where your lost or missing tooth used to be.

fACIAL aESTHETICS
Facial aesthetics usually refer to non surgical treatments for the face that have rejuvenating or anti-ageing properties.
They can help mask or even delay the passage of time, giving the face, and the person, a small boost, thereby improving confidence as much as they improve a smile or skin.
